An adult and two children have been rescued following a horror crash on one of Sydney’s busiest roads, sparking major chaos during the morning peak hour.

The crash occurred on Parramatta Road at Auburn in Sydney‘s west on Tuesday morning.

Eastbound lanes on Parramatta Road were shut down so emergency services could clear the scene.

Footage from the scene shows a car mounted on the footpath and rolled on its side.

Parramatta Road has since reopened but traffic remains heavy. 

‘Eastbound lanes of Parramatta Rd are open again as the crash has been cleared. The diversion has been lifted and traffic should slowly ease,’ the latest Sydney Traffic alert states.
